Open’er unveil Muse as 2025 headliners

The biggest festival in Poland will also play host to the likes of Linkin Park, Massive Attack, Gracie Abrams and more this Summer.

Open'er Festival unveil Muse as 2025 headliners

This year’s Open’er Festival is shaping up to be well and truly super massive, with none other than rock titans Muse  now confirmed as 2025 headliners. 

The band - who have two Grammy Awards and over 30 million album sales to their name - have been stalwarts of the genre since their 1999 debut ‘Showbiz’, and will be treating crowds to cuts from across their discography, including latest LP ‘Will Of The People’, when they take to the festival’s main stage on 4th July. 

They’ll join a whole host of already-announced household names like Linkin Park, Massive Attack, Gracie Abrams, Doechii and more on the festival’s stacked bill. 

Open’er 2025 once again takes place at Gdynia-Kosakowo Airport in Poland’s Gdynia, and will run from 2nd to 5th July 2025. Tickets for the event are on sale now via the festival’s official website.

Last year’s instalment of Open’er featured performances from the likes of Dua Lipa, Foo Fighters, Charli xcx and many more - revisit our review of the 2024 edition here.
